Your Darkest Secrets

While it’s important to be honest with your friends and loved ones, there are some things that are best kept to yourself. Your deepest, darkest secrets are one of them. Not only can these secrets damage your relationships, but they can also be used against you. So, unless you are seeking professional help or therapy, it’s best to keep your darkest secrets to yourself.

Let’s say that you have a deep-seated fear of abandonment, which stems from a traumatic event in your childhood. This fear has caused you to struggle with forming and maintaining healthy relationships as an adult. While it’s important to address this fear and work through it with a therapist or trusted friend, sharing this information with just anyone could have negative consequences.

If you were to confide in a new romantic partner too soon, they may feel overwhelmed or scared off by the intensity of your emotions. They may also use this information to manipulate or control you in the future. Similarly, if you were to confide in a coworker, they may use this information to undermine or sabotage you in the workplace.

In short, it’s important to be cautious about who you share your deepest, darkest secrets with. While it’s important to be honest and vulnerable with those we trust, we should also be mindful of potential consequences and protect ourselves from harm.

Offensive jokes

Jokes can be a great way to break the ice and make people laugh. However, it’s important to be mindful of your audience. Offensive jokes can be hurtful and disrespectful, and can also damage your reputation. So, it’s best to avoid telling offensive jokes altogether.

Negative comments about someone’s appearance

Everyone has their own unique look and style, and it’s important to respect that. Negative comments about someone’s appearance can be hurtful and can damage your relationship with them. Instead, try to focus on their positive qualities and personality traits.

Your negative opinions about someone’s hobbies or interests

We all have different interests and hobbies that make us unique. Just because you don’t enjoy someone else’s hobby or interest, doesn’t mean you should criticize or belittle it. Negative opinions can damage your relationship with someone and make them feel judged and unsupported.

Your salary or financial situation

Money can be a sensitive topic, and it’s best to avoid discussing your salary or financial situation with others. This can create feelings of envy or resentment, and can damage your relationships with others. Instead, focus on the things that matter, such as your personal qualities, values, and goals.

Gossip or rumors

Gossip and rumors can be harmful and hurtful to others. It’s important to avoid spreading rumors or gossiping about others, as this can damage your reputation and relationships. Instead, focus on positive conversations and building up others.
